What is it?
- Heartland LIVE! lasts for approximately 1 hour
- Each week there will be a different focus, but one common theme: Helping you grow in Christ.
- There is a live videocast from one of the leaders of Church of the Heartland to you. This first video teaching segment lasts for 7 to 8 minutes.
- Each video teaching segment has 3 parts: 1) a point that is trying to be made, 2) a scripture that backs that point, 3) a question/discussion starter.
- After the video segment, there will be a discussion in a small group setting. The discussion lasts approximately 12 to 15 minutes.
- During the discussion time, the teacher from the video segment will also be the online chat leader for those that are joining us online.
- The video segment will come on at approx. 6:05pm / 6:25pm / 6:45pm. There will be one more short videocast as we close in prayer together at 7:00.
How do I get involved?
You can join us by one of three ways.
1) By going to Duhnovsky’s home Thursday night at 6pm
2) By having a small group anywhere you want, as long as you meet on Thursday night at 6pm. All you need is a computer with high speed internet access, and some friends to do the discussion with. Possible meeting places could be libraries, businesses, coffee shops, homes, etc.
3) By joining us online personally at home on Thursday night at 6pm. Watch the video segments and then during the discussion time, use the chat room to connect, grow and discuss the point just explained on the video.
